Nespresso Coffee Machines
Nespresso machines utilize coffee pods that have been ground coffee machines and use a less complicated process than traditional espresso machines brewing. The Original line uses an electric pump that excites the broad side of the capsule with hot water until it expands and bursts open, creating a rich crema.
Vertuoline machines spin and heat the coffee pods to 7000 rpm, creating the same crema and improved flavor extraction. They also brew larger coffee servings.

Most processing facilities in the US cannot sort small aluminum items such as used pods, so they end up in landfills. This problem can be avoided by removing the cap of the capsule using a knife or pair of scissors before putting it in your recycling bin. Online you can find an inventory of recycling partners.
You can purchase a Nespresso pod recycling bag from the company's website or any of its partner or retail stores, like Williams Sonoma and Sur La Table. The bags come with pre-paid UPS shipping labels so that you can send your used capsules back to the company. Then your capsules will be turned into new aluminum products.
3. Easy to clean
Your Nespresso machine will assist you in maintaining a clean machine, which is essential for a great cup. Regular cleaning and descaling prevents bacteria from forming inside the machine, and getting rid of any residue left from previous drinks. This will ensure that your Nespresso runs efficiently and produces good quality coffee.
There are a variety of methods to clean the Nespresso machine that include using natural cleaners. Vinegar can be used to clean the Nespresso machine however, you must make sure you use the right amount and follow the manufacturer's guidelines to avoid damaging. It is also a good idea to clean your Nespresso at minimum every three months, which is done by adding a packet of the manufacturer's descaling solution to the empty water reservoir and then engaging a descaling process.
